Food, beverages and tobacco in Guinea-Bissau
Guinea-Bissau: Food, beverages and tobacco was 54.9% in 2024. ▼ Falling
Food, beverages and tobacco in Guinea-Bissau, 2010–2024
Source: International Yearbook of Industrial Statistics, UN Industrial Development Organization (UNIDO). Measured in % of value added in manufacturing.
Analysis
The most recent figure for food, beverages and tobacco in Guinea-Bissau is 54.9%, measured in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 15 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 3.3% on the previous year and down 39.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, food, beverages and tobacco in Guinea-Bissau peaked at 91.5% in 2013 and was at its lowest, 54.9%, in 2024.
Guinea-Bissau ranks 28th of 157 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 15 years of available data.

About this data
Manufacturing of food, beverages, and tobacco includes industries classified in ISIC (Rev. 3) divisions 15 and 16. Value added is the contribution to the economy by a producer or an industry or an institutional sector, which is estimated by the total value of output produced and deducting the total value of intermediate consumption of goods and services used to produce that output.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of value added in manufacturing which is the contribution to the economy by the manufacturing sector (ISIC Rev. 3 major division D).
